Overview of A42MX24-PQG208I by Microchip Technology Inc.

The A42MX24-PQG208I is a Field Programmable Gate Array (FPGA) characterized by its 1890 Configurable Logic Blocks (CLBs), 36,000 equivalent gates, and a maximum operational frequency of 91.8MHz. Fabricated using 0.45um CMOS technology, it operates ideally with a supply voltage of 3.3V, but it’s also capable of operating at 5V. This FPGA is packaged in a ROHS-compliant, 208-pin Plastic Quad Flat Pack (PQFP), which offers a compact footprint for dense layouts. With an operational temperature range from -40°C to +85°C, this part is suitable for industrial applications demanding high reliability.

Key specifications include a combinatorial delay of a CLB of maximum 2.5 ns, indicating its efficiency in processing logic operations. The package dimensions are 28mm in length and width with a seated height maximum of 4.1 mm, featuring a terminal pitch of 0.5 mm. Additionally, it highlights its RoHS and Reach compliance, ensuring it meets international environmental standards.
